Seismic geophone is the key instrument for seismic data acquisition in the fields of oil and gas exploration and other relevant fields.It plays an important role in data quality,subsequent processing and interpretation.Aiming at the shortcomings of the existing geophones,such as large volume,heavy weight,unable to monitor in real-time,and heavy workload of data transmission and storage,this paper designs and implements a wireless geophone based on STM32 embedded microcontroller.It is mainly composed of STM32 microcontroller,acceleration sensor,global positioning system(GPS)module,Wi-Fi module and real-time seismic data receiving and processing module.Firstly,the acceleration of vibration in three directions is sensed by the acceleration sensor;secondly,the sampling and analog-to-digital conversion of the vibration data is controlled by the microcontroller;thirdly,the vibration and GPS data are sent to the personal computer(PC)through Wi-Fi,and the personal coomputer PC-side software module completes the reception,display,monitoring and storage of the seismic data;finally,the feasibility and effectiveness of the designed wireless geophone are verified through actual seismic data acquisition experiments. 展开更多

常规的智能窗户开关系统增加了系统负担,影响系统的使用效果。因此,设计了基于STM32单片机的智能窗户开关系统。硬件方面,设计了STM32主控芯片与DS18B20传感器。软件方面,建立智能窗户开关通信协议,设计智能窗户开关任意停止控制指令,... 常规的智能窗户开关系统增加了系统负担,影响系统的使用效果。因此,设计了基于STM32单片机的智能窗户开关系统。硬件方面,设计了STM32主控芯片与DS18B20传感器。软件方面,建立智能窗户开关通信协议,设计智能窗户开关任意停止控制指令,监测室内外环境状态,当室外处于风雨环境时,发出关窗控制指令;解析显示节点反馈信息数据帧,明确室内外的温湿度。采用系统测试,验证了该系统的实用效能更佳,能够应用于实际生活中。 展开更多

针对目前各大型储物仓库货物数量多、质量大和人工分拣、搬运较为困难导致的一些仓库管理效率低下等弊端,文章设计了一款基于STM32的自动分拣式仓储物流机器人。该机器人采用射频识别(Radio Frequency Identification,RFID)技术自动识... 针对目前各大型储物仓库货物数量多、质量大和人工分拣、搬运较为困难导致的一些仓库管理效率低下等弊端,文章设计了一款基于STM32的自动分拣式仓储物流机器人。该机器人采用射频识别(Radio Frequency Identification,RFID)技术自动识别货物信息;通过算法设计自动规划路径运行到相应的货架位置;采用超声波避障技术避开障碍完成智能寻路;利用物联网传感器技术进行称重、利用机械化结构技术进行减震、利用STM32单片机技术上下台阶和升降。该机器人在以上几个模块的协同配合下,能将货物安全、快速、准确地存放于货架上。与传统的人工分拣相比,该机器人使管理效率得到了显著提高,大大降低了人工成本和危险系数,在实现仓储物流的无人化管理方面具有广阔的发展空间与应用前景。 展开更多

为满足人们对智能化晾衣的追求,解决传统晾衣杆的不足,用简单的电路设计了一款能自主调节和用手机控制的晾衣架。电路由STM32开发板、ESP8266模块、光传感器、步进电机和执行机构等组成。用Keil C对单片机进行开发,用Arduino对ESP8266编... 为满足人们对智能化晾衣的追求,解决传统晾衣杆的不足,用简单的电路设计了一款能自主调节和用手机控制的晾衣架。电路由STM32开发板、ESP8266模块、光传感器、步进电机和执行机构等组成。用Keil C对单片机进行开发,用Arduino对ESP8266编程,用HTML5+Javascipt开发APP应用程序,用光敏电阻串联电阻采集光强度信息。实验证明,设计不仅能通过按键手动调节,也能通过感光自动调节,还能通过智能手机进行远程控制,为人们的生活提供了方便。 展开更多

Aiming at the problem of greenhouse environmental information collection in agricultural production,this paper designs a greenhouse monitoring system based on STM32 microcontroller.The system uses STM32F103 series MCU as the main control unit,which is used to receive the detection results of the sensor.The host computer software displays and processes the monitoring data.The temperature and humidity sensors monitor air temperature and humidity.The capacitive soil moisture detection sensor monitors soil moisture.The carbon dioxide sensor monitors the concentration of carbon dioxide.The photosensitive sensor monitors light intensity.This design has low hardware cost and high data acquisition accuracy,which can be applied to the actual greenhouse agricultural production and has wide practicability. 展开更多

阐述了基于STM32微控制器的多功能车位的设计与实现方法。从传统智能车库的不足出发,详细讨论了多功能车库的硬件组成并给出了软件设计的方法。该系统主要由STM32微控制器、定位系统、烟雾传感器、灭火装置和洗车装置等组成。STM32微控... 阐述了基于STM32微控制器的多功能车位的设计与实现方法。从传统智能车库的不足出发,详细讨论了多功能车库的硬件组成并给出了软件设计的方法。该系统主要由STM32微控制器、定位系统、烟雾传感器、灭火装置和洗车装置等组成。STM32微控制器作为核心控制单元,负责实现各项功能的协调与控制。实现了车主自动定位车辆所在位置及自动灭火、洗车的功能。同时,在软件设计方面,我们采用了先进的算法和控制策略。经过实践验证,本设计的功能已经得到有效实现,车辆自动定位及灭火中的烟雾检测基本达到了标准的同时,也降低了系统成本,可靠性较高,人机交互便利。 展开更多

Volatile organic compounds(VOC)gas detection devices based on semiconductor sensors have become a common method due to their low cost,simple principle,and small size.However,with the continuous development of materials science,various new materials have been applied in the fabrication of gas sensors,but these new materials have more stringent requirements for operating temperature,which cannot be met by existing sensor modules on the market.Therefore,this paper proposes a temperature-adjustable sensor module and designs an environmental monitoring system based on the STM32F103RET6 microprocessor.This system primarily utilizes multiple semiconductor gas sensors to monitor and record the concentrations of various harmful gases in different environments.It can also monitor real-time temperature,humidity,and latitude and longitude in the current environment,and upload the data to the Internet of Things via 4G communication.This system has the advantages of small size,portability,and low cost.Experimental results show that the sensor module can achieve precise control of operating temperature to a certain extent,with an average temperature error of approximately 3%.The monitoring system demonstrates a certain level of accuracy in detecting target gases and can promptly upload the data to a cloud platform for storage and processing.A comparison with professional testing equipment shows that the sensitivity curves of each sensor exhibit similarity.This study provides engineering and technical references for the application of VOC gas sensors. 展开更多

In allusion to the simplification phenomenon of the aquarium equipment on the market,aimed at reducing the labor intensity of the breeder,the intelligent aquatic animal box is designed based on embedded system,its core processor uses STM32F4 and combined with the wireless communication,data processing technology,implement multiple DC motor control. The system uses C language as a design language. and the keil is used as the development environment,and the STM32 library function version of the embedded application development and the STAG emulator are used to the core chip and then debug. The results show that the design can fully realize the function of highly intelligent animals aquarium. 展开更多

随着气候环境的不断变化,实时监测茶园环境对掌握与研究武夷岩茶的生长极为重要。本系统设计以STM32单片机为核心控制器,控制器集成了光照强度检测、CO 2和TVOC浓度检测、空气温湿度检测、土壤湿度和土壤养分检测等功能于一体。主机通过... 随着气候环境的不断变化,实时监测茶园环境对掌握与研究武夷岩茶的生长极为重要。本系统设计以STM32单片机为核心控制器,控制器集成了光照强度检测、CO 2和TVOC浓度检测、空气温湿度检测、土壤湿度和土壤养分检测等功能于一体。主机通过LoRa模块与各个从机通信获取监测数据,并将获取的数据保存在本地的SD卡中,然后通过ESP8266将本地数据发送到云端实现手机软件实时接收各个从机的数据。该系统具备成本低、可靠性高,操作简单、功能灵活多样等优点。 展开更多

People who are deaf or have difficulty speaking use sign language,which consists of hand gestures with particular motions that symbolize the“language”they are communicating.A gesture in a sign language is a particular movement of the hands with a specific shape from the fingers and whole hand.In this paper,we present an Intelligent for Deaf/Dumb People approach in real time based on Deep Learning using Gloves(IDLG).The approach IDLG offers scientific contributions based deep-learning,a multimode command techniques,real-time,and effective use,and high accuracy rates.For this purpose,smart gloves working in real time were designed.The data obtained from the gloves was processed using deep-learning-based approaches and classified multi-mode commands that allow dumb people to speak with regular people via their smart phone.Internally,the glove has five flex sensors and an accelerometer using to achieve Low-Cost Control System.The flex sensor generates a proportional change in resistance for each individual move.The processing of these hand gestures is in Atmega32A Microcontroller which is an advance version of the microcontroller and the lab view software.IDLG compares the input signal to memory-stored specified voltage values.The performance of the IDLG approach was verified on a dataset created using different hand gestures from 20 different people.In the test using the IDLG approach on 10,000 data points,process time performance of milliseconds was achieved with 97%accuracy. 展开更多

针对环境消毒问题,设计了一款基于STM 32单片机的智能消毒机器人。该机器人主要由电机驱动模块、稳压电源模块、超声波避障模块及OpenMV机器视觉模块等组成,能够实现智能识别、自动避障的自主移动式消毒功能。采用PID算法,对智能消毒机... 针对环境消毒问题,设计了一款基于STM 32单片机的智能消毒机器人。该机器人主要由电机驱动模块、稳压电源模块、超声波避障模块及OpenMV机器视觉模块等组成,能够实现智能识别、自动避障的自主移动式消毒功能。采用PID算法,对智能消毒机器人的控制系统进行调节,可实现移动平稳功能。测试结果表明,该智能消毒机器人实现了预期的设计功能,为环境消毒问题提供了更有效的解决方法,具有良好的应用前景。 展开更多

由于天然气的普及和现代自动化的发展,传统燃气表在安全性和使用效率上的缺陷越来越明显,已不利于燃气公司高效的自动化管理模式,因此有必要对传统燃气表进行智能化改造。采用STM 32微处理器和无线网络技术将燃气表数据处理后传输给燃... 由于天然气的普及和现代自动化的发展,传统燃气表在安全性和使用效率上的缺陷越来越明显,已不利于燃气公司高效的自动化管理模式,因此有必要对传统燃气表进行智能化改造。采用STM 32微处理器和无线网络技术将燃气表数据处理后传输给燃气公司监控中心,对燃气表实现实时信号检测、燃气阀门安全控制、远程无线抄表计费、声光报警、人机显示等功能,提高燃气公司对用户数据和安全使用的远程实时监测管理,实现了智能燃气表信息化、自动化。 展开更多

A pair of synchronous line-tracking robots based on STM 32 are designed.Each robot is actually a small intelligent car with seven reflective infrared photoelectric sensors ST 188 installed in the front to track the line.Two rear wheels each driven by a moter are the driving wheels,while each moter is driven by an H-bridge circuit.The running direction is controlled by the turning of a servo fastened to the front wheel and the adjustment of speed difference between the rear wheels.Besides,the light-adaptive line-tracking can be performed.The speeds of the motors are controlled by adjusting pulse-width modulation(PWM)values and an angular displacement transducer is used to detect the relative position of the cars in real time.Thus,the speeds of the cars can be adjusted in time so that the synchronism of the cars can be achieved.Through experiments,the fast and accurate synchronous tracking can be well realized. 展开更多
